Mo., june 9 it ans it a four persons were drowned several Are missing and 50 families were homeless today after a Flash flood sent the Little Piney River roaring through this Village. Among the known dead were mrs s. L. Baker 50, wife of the mayor and their daughter Emadine 24. Ten inches of rain in three Days including five inches in the past 24 hours caused the Little Piney and Beaver Creek basins above this South Central Missouri town to fill so rapidly that 30 houses were washed away and the entire Busi Ness District was victims in addition to the Bakers were mrs. One is a single seat Jet fighter with a Speed exceeding 500 Miles an hour. A four engine bomber surpassing the famous Lancaster also is under construction. Known As the Lincoln it will be manufactured in England. Canada and Australia. The third plane in production is a Sci Ltd Down version of the Mosquito with a top Speed of 470 Miles an hour. A description of the fourth aircraft was not Given. The japanese broadcast did not indicate where the purported Landing was in relation to factories at Kobe Osaka Nagoya hit Guam june 9 ans a three fleets of super fortresses today blasted japanese aircraft plants at Osaka Nagoya and Kobe in precision attacks following earlier fire bomb raids. Each of numbered Between 100 and 150 b29s and each dropped a cargo of 750 to 1,000 tons. It was the first time in three weeks when no incendiary bombs were dropped perhaps because targets were those which fires had missed. Today a Mission also was the first time the Marianas a amp sed 21st bomber command had dispatched bombers against More than two targets. Targets hit in Daylight Osaka Nagoya and. Kobe Are Japan a second thud and fifth largest cities respectively. They lie in a 100-mile Northeast to South West line West of Tokyo on the main Home Island. Today s Mission was the third raid in three months on Osaka greatest Arsenal in the Orient fourth of the War on Kobe and 14th on Nagoya. Japan a aircraft Center. The b29s were Over their targets which included five Large aircraft plants in Daylight. There was no official report on results or losses the japanese radio said 5,000,000 japs had been left homeless by b29 raids on five cities i May. J., june 9�? the Large group of Eto soldiers sent Home for discharge under the Point system reached America today on their Way to separation centers throughout the country. There were 600 combat men from 12th army gp., most of them with 95 Points or More. Three of the four phases of Point demobilization Are Over for the Lucky 600. The process began 24 Days ago when men were called from their bivouac in Germany had their service records put into presumably Correct shape and were Given orders starting them on their journey Home. Second phase was three Days processing at the staging area near Lefavre third stage was the boat ride during which the Gas ate Good food and began to think about tweeds. The fourth and last leg will be the various separation centers where each eligible Soldier gets an honorable discharge. Pvt. Lester Greenberg of new york�?95point sex member of the 258th a in said. A Hitler lives Zhukov avers London june 9 apr hitter is alive russians marshal Gregory Zhukov told Moscow newsmen according to a Abc broadcast yesterday from the soviet capital. Tha fuehrer probably is hiding in Europe possibly with Franco in Spain Zhukov declared. The marshal said soviet investigators did not find any body in Berlin that could be positively identified As hitlers although records showed that two Days before the City fell he married his mistress Eva Braun in the capital.
